2. Authentication

The Audi advanced key system is directly connected to the car sensors when you hit the lock button on your key fob. This sends a code to the car's system that confirms that the key fob is an authorized key fob. This security measure prevents unauthorised access to the vehicle without the correct key fob.

It also enables drivers to start their vehicles using the key fob in their pocket or purse. Audi's advanced key system uses proximity sensor in the trunk lid and doors, as well as the key fob. If the key fob is within roughly five feet of the vehicle, the sensors detect your presence and allow you to unlock the doors. When you open the trunk or use the door handle the vehicle detects the key and activates the motor.

You can also use the key fob to trigger the push-button feature of your vehicle. When the key fob is inside of your pocket or purse it is possible to press the Start/Stop button in the center console to start the engine. The car's sensors will check the key fob is authentic and start the engine once they have confirmed it.

The Audi advanced key system includes a keyless entry feature that allows you to unlock your car's doors by simply pressing the handle on the outside of the door. It's a wonderful feature when you've got hands full or are wearing gloves. For instance, if you're carrying groceries or kids in the car. The system includes a trunk-release button that allows you to open the trunk by using a kick motion. This is a fantastic feature to use when you're carrying a lot of groceries or children into the vehicle.

3. Keyless Entry

Keyless entry systems are an excellent convenience, particularly when you're carrying your kids, groceries or other gear. You can open your vehicle by simply touching a sensor or button mounted on the door's handle (some models also have this technology in the lock). The key fob can also activate the sensors inside the vehicle if you're carrying it. This lets it know that you're in the vicinity and your hand is at the touch of the button. This will prevent unauthorized use of the vehicle by ensuring only you can unlock its doors.

A keyless entry system will often allow you to remotely start your car without a physical key. Sensors mounted in the trunk or tailgate, and sometimes in the doors of the vehicle are used to accomplish this. These sensors will unlock the doors and start the engine of the vehicle if the fob is within 5 feet. You can then push a button to start your car. This is a great way to warm up your car before you leave for Audi Replacement Key Fob work or when it's cold outside.

Some of the more sophisticated versions of keyless entry don't require any key fobs at all. These vehicles can be opened and unlocked with a smartphone application. This is a great option for families or business owners who wish to give their employees access to their company cars. Certain keyless entry systems even remember the driver's preferred seat position or cabin temperature. This can save you a lot of time when you pull up to a parking area.

One of the more sophisticated keyless entry systems has an opening at the rear that is activated by simply a simple gesture of the foot. It will shut and secure the cargo area automatically. This feature is available in a wide range of Audi models and can be offered as an option as a standard feature or an upgrade, based on the model. These systems aren't secure, and could be hacked by thieves with a little technical expertise.

4. Push-Button Start

Audi, unlike many other brands of vehicles that offer remote starting at the factory, does not do so. However, the company does provide a different alternative that comes with the same features as remote start called the Audi Advanced Key.

This feature is not an automatic remote start system, but it's an excellent option for drivers who want to start their vehicle without having to insert keys. This feature lets you unlock the doors of your Audi A4 or start the car by pressing one button. The button is located where you normally will find the ignition on a standard vehicle.

You'll need your key fob and to be within 5 feet of the vehicle to activate this feature. Sensors in the door handles or trunk will be activated once you and your key fob are within five feet of the car. Once you have the correct code and a clear signal the vehicle will allow you to lock or start the car.

By pressing an button, you are able to effortlessly connect your Audi A4 and begin driving without the need to look through your purse or pockets to find keys. This feature is perfect for those who spend a lot of time in a parking lot and is beneficial if you need to quickly warm up your car for a commute or to run some errands.

Once you are in your car the system continues to communicate with your key fob. This is done by using encrypted signals to protect against hacking. It is also possible to use Keyless Go Card Keyless Go Card as a backup. It is a credit card-sized card that could be used to open your vehicle in the event that your key fob is damaged or lost.
